Jefferson Parish deputies searching for man wanted in connection with fatal Harvey shooting

Disclaimer: All persons are presumed innocent until proven guilty.

HARVEY, La. (WGNO) — Deputies with the Jefferson Parish Sheriff’s Office are searching for a man who is wanted in connection with a fatal shooting in Harvey.

On April 23, the JPSO reported that an unresponsive man with a gunshot wound was found outside a home in the 1100 block of St. Michael Drive. He was pronounced dead at the scene.

On Tuesday, May 13, JPSO officials identified 19-year-old Justin Smith, Jr. as a suspect in the investigation.

Justin Smith, Jr. (Courtesy: Jefferson Parish Sheriff’s Office)

Smith is wanted on charges of first-degree murder and obstruction of justice.

Anyone with information about Smith’s location can call JPSO Homicide Section Detective Darvelle Carter at 504-364-5300 or Crimestoppers.
